Description

Cisco Systems designs, manufactures and sells Internet Protocol-based networking hardware, software and services worldwide, serving enterprises, public institutions, governments and service providers. Its product set includes campus and data-center switching, enterprise routing, wireless systems, security and identity solutions, collaboration tools and network observability, supported by technical and advisory services. The company distributes directly and through partners and resellers, and is headquartered in San Jose, California (founded 1984).
